What Is The Meaning Of Block Parity . Parity allows the system to reconstruct missing data by performing an xor calculation on the remaining data blocks and the parity block. Parity data is calculated by performing an exclusive. The way parity works is by adding a single bit of data to the end of a data block to ensure that the number of bits in the block is. Raid 3 and 4 use xor parity, at the byte or block level respectively. For example, in a raid 5 array with 4 data disks and 1 parity disk, if one data disk fails, the system can read the remaining data blocks and the parity block. Parity is achieved by doing an xor operation across the same block in each drive; Parity is a redundancy check that ensures full protection of data without maintaining a full set of duplicate data.
